According to a Software Advice eLearning survey , 62% of businesses that utilize eLearning are doing so with SCORM-based courses. Choose The Best SCORM AuthoringTool By 2032, the Course Authoring market is expected to reach $3.6B. This is partly because so many companies use eLearning with SCORM content.

In fact, I became a fan of the rapid authoringtools because they let me do much of the work myself. I’ll also add that the easy authoring has changed much of the industry’s conversation from technology and programming to instructional design and effectiveness. I don’t think that’s true at all,” Dr Gemma Briggs, a Psychology Lecturer at The Open University. There are studies that look at specific tasks, like being in a lecture, and the idea that there’s a typical length of time for which people can pay attention to that one task has been debunked.
